Wait... a MAZDA dealer gave you the extended warranty and you are trying to get it warrantied at a TOYOTA dealer? Extended warranties like that are aftermarket warranties and have nothing at all to do with toyota. If you take ANY TRD SC to a toyota dealer and the tamper proof cap is missing and a smaller pulley is installed, they can tell you to hit the road since the tamper proof cap is required per warranty. Your extended warranty company is who you needed to talk to.

Unless I am missing what you are saying. But if you bought the car and warranty at a mazda dealer, and a toyota dealer is even considering covering the SC with the swapped pulley, you should be kissing thier ****, not calling them stupid.
